 Physical Fest returns to Liverpool this June

Physical Fest returns to Liverpool this June

The UK’s only international physical theatre festival returns to Liverpool this June for a 6-day extravaganza of performance, workshops and more. Physical Fest, brought to you by Liverpool’s Tmesis Theatre, is a celebration of the rich variety of local, national and international contemporary physical work.  Physical Fest will take over the Unity Theatre from 10th-15th June, as well […]

 Milo Seabird to launch debut single in Liverpool

Milo Seabird to launch debut single in Liverpool

Milo Seabird will launch their debut single this week at Leaf in Liverpool. The double A-side is the first fruits from this brand new band comprised of ex-Lumin Bells front man Nico Hercules and ex-Readymade Ollie Hawes. The line-up is completed by lead guitarist Jamie Maguire with Dave Pye and Wez Clarke on bass and drums respectively. […]
